mirror of https://github.com/jumpserver/jumpserver
				
				
				
			不显示默认的group
							parent
							
								
									3c8a9bab0c
								
							
						
					
					
						commit
						047dda5ab3
					
				| 
						 | 
				
			
			@ -2,7 +2,7 @@
 | 
			
		|||
 | 
			
		||||
import time
 | 
			
		||||
from django import template
 | 
			
		||||
from juser.models import User
 | 
			
		||||
from juser.models import User, UserGroup
 | 
			
		||||
 | 
			
		||||
register = template.Library()
 | 
			
		||||
 | 
			
		||||
| 
						 | 
				
			
			@ -31,8 +31,10 @@ def get_role(user_id):
 | 
			
		|||
def groups_str(username):
 | 
			
		||||
    groups = []
 | 
			
		||||
    user = User.objects.get(username=username)
 | 
			
		||||
    group_default = UserGroup.objects.get(name=username)
 | 
			
		||||
    for group in user.user_group.all():
 | 
			
		||||
        groups.append(group.name)
 | 
			
		||||
    groups.remove(group_default)
 | 
			
		||||
    return ','.join(groups)
 | 
			
		||||
 | 
			
		||||
@register.filter(name='get_item')
 | 
			
		||||
| 
						 | 
				
			
			
 | 
			
		|||
| 
						 | 
				
			
			@ -143,15 +143,11 @@ def group_add(request):
 | 
			
		|||
            if not group_name:
 | 
			
		||||
                error = u'缁勫悕涓嶈兘涓虹┖'
 | 
			
		||||
                raise AddError
 | 
			
		||||
 | 
			
		||||
            group_db_add(name=group_name, comment=comment, type='M')
 | 
			
		||||
 | 
			
		||||
        except AddError:
 | 
			
		||||
            pass
 | 
			
		||||
 | 
			
		||||
        except TypeError:
 | 
			
		||||
            error = u'淇濆瓨鐢ㄦ埛澶辫触'
 | 
			
		||||
 | 
			
		||||
        else:
 | 
			
		||||
            msg = u'娣诲姞缁 %s 鎴愬姛' % group_name
 | 
			
		||||
 | 
			
		||||
| 
						 | 
				
			
			
 | 
			
		|||
		Loading鈥
	
		Reference in New Issue